Product Description
UCT4B is an antitumor antibiotic produced by Streptomyces sp. It exhibits topoisomerase II mediated DNA cleavage activity. It suppresses gram-positive bacteria and Klebsiella pneumoniae with MIC of 4.1 and 2.1 μg/mL, respectively.

Synonyms | UCT 4B |
IUPAC Name | 2-[2-[1-hydroxy-2-[3-hydroxy-5-(hydroxymethyl)-1,2,4a-trimethyl-4-oxo-3,7,8,8a-tetrahydro-2H-naphthalen-1-yl]ethyl]oxiran-2-yl]-2-oxoacetaldehyde |
Canonical SMILES | CC1C(C(=O)C2(C(C1(C)CC(C3(CO3)C(=O)C=O)O)CCC=C2CO)C)O |
InChI | InChI=1S/C20H28O7/c1-11-16(25)17(26)19(3)12(8-21)5-4-6-13(19)18(11,2)7-14(23)20(10-27-20)15(24)9-22/h5,9,11,13-14,16,21,23,25H,4,6-8,10H2,1-3H3 |
InChI Key | MLIJBZORKJUODY-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
Antibiotic Activity Spectrum | Gram-positive bacteria; neoplastics (Tumor) |
Melting Point | 162-172°C |
